4.2 Power cable connection
Before making the connections, ensure that the machine is
disconnected from the mains power supply.
Check that the power supply voltage of the appliance corresponds to
the value indicated on the rating plate inside the electrical panel. Insert
the power and ground connection cables into the electrical panel
compartment using the tear-proof cable gland supplied, or through the
cable gland with cable stop, and connect the ends to the terminals (see
Fig. 4.c). The humidi er power line must be tted, by the installer,
with a disconnecting switch and fuses protecting against short circuits.
Table 11.a lists the recommended cross-sections of the power supply
cable and the recommended fuse ratings; note, however, that this data
is purely a guide and, in the event of non-compliance with local
standards, the latter must prevail.
Note: to avoid unwanted interference, the power cables should
be kept apart from the probe signal cables.
